CHAPTER 204.
|
|
Passed March
1, 1844.
|
An act to regulate the repairs of public roads in Prince
George's County.
|
|
Levy court to
contract.
|
Section 1. Be it enacted by the General Assembly of
Maryland, That the justices of the levy court of Prince
George's county, be and are hereby authorised and required,
on or before the first Monday of May, in each and every
year or at any convenient day thereafter that the court may
designate, to contract with the lowest bidder, in the mode
hereinafter directed, for keeping in repair the public roads
of said county, for one or more years, and the levy court
aforesaid, are hereby authorised to levy upon the assessable
property of said county, such sum or suras of money as
may be necessary to defray the expenses incurred by vir-
tue of this act and cause the same to be collected as other
county charges are now collected.
